Honduras grew industrial-quality coffee for fairly a while, but it has lately started to aim a lot more on specialty coffee likewise. Roughly 95% of Honduran coffee farmers are smallholders that develop different Arabica bean types.

Agalta: In comparison with honduras specialty coffee other coffee locations, Agalta is located even further inland, in which the local climate is dry and humid. The coffee is grown alongside Sierra de Agalta at around 1,100m – one,400m earlier mentioned sea amount. The coffee cherries are harvested from December to March.
